STA: Exhibition in Tribute to Vincent Van Gogh at the New York Botanical Garden

Summary by sta.si
The New York Botanical Garden (NYBG), where irises, roses, and sunflowers, Vincent Van Gogh's favorite floral inspirations, are now blooming, has paid tribute to the memory of the famous 19th-century Dutch painter with a special exhibition that focuses on flowers.

New York, USA. Lilies, roses and sunflowers are some of the flowers that Van Gogh took as inspiration for his paintings and that in turn have filled with color the Botanical Garden of New York - located in the Bronx- in his new exhibition.
